Well done on losing so much weight. Now may be the time you need someadded input from your family doctor or a dietician to look at what you eat.
Keep a food diary for about a month. Write down everything you eat and drink. Go back and analyse it after the month and see if anything stands out as repetitive. That may be your issue.
Also if you have a smart phone download an app that gives you calorie contents of items you are eating and total them up each day.
Look online for what the health authority recommend as a maintainence guide for weight for your height, age and sex.
